#67a0b1 - RGB(103, 160, 177) - Hippie Blue Color FAQ

What is the color code for Hippie Blue?

Hex color code for Hippie Blue color is #67a0b1. RGB color code for hippie blue color is rgb(103, 160, 177).

What is the RGB value of #67a0b1?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#67a0b1 is rgb(103, 160, 177).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'103' indicates the intensity of the red component, '160' represents the green component's intensity, and '177'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#67a0b1.

What does RGB 103,160,177 mean?

The RGB color 103, 160, 177 represents a dull and muted shade of Blue. The websafe version of this color is hex 669999.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Hippie Blue.

What is the C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) color model of #67a0b1?

In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#67a0b1 is composed of 42% Cyan, 10% Magenta, 0% Yellow, and 31% Black. In this CMYK breakdown, the Cyan component at 42% influences the coolness or green-blue aspects of the color, whereas the 10% of Magenta contributes to the red-purple qualities. The 0% of Yellow typically adds to the brightness and warmth, and the 31% of Black determines the depth and overall darkness of the shade. The resulting color can range from bright and vivid to deep and muted, depending on these CMYK values. The CMYK color model is crucial in color printing and graphic design, offering a practical way to mix these four ink colors to create a vast spectrum of hues.
